Understanding the Bladder Microbiome

The bladder microbiome is a lesser-known ecosystem of bacteria residing in the urinary tract that influences everything from infection risk to inflammation levels. Best Practices for Nourishing Both Microbiomes

Yes, we can feed the bladder microbiome similarly to the stomach by focusing on prebiotics, hydration, and anti-inflammatory foods. Start with 2.5-3 liters of water daily to flush and support bacterial balance—dehydration concentrates urine and promotes harmful strains. Incorporate cranberry extract (standardized to 36mg PACs) and D-mannose (2g daily), which inhibit bad bacteria adhesion much like fiber feeds good gut bugs. My Core Four approach recommends fermented foods like plain yogurt or kefir (1 serving daily) for probiotics that travel from gut to urinary tract. Add fiber-rich vegetables (aim for 30g daily) such as asparagus, garlic, and leeks; these produce short-chain fatty acids that reduce systemic inflammation linked to joint pain and insulin resistance. Common Mistakes That Sabotage Progress

Many repeat diet failures by ignoring the bladder entirely while obsessing over gut health. Overusing antibiotics destroys both microbiomes—limit to absolute necessity and always follow with targeted probiotics. Excessive caffeine or artificial sweeteners disrupt bladder pH, mirroring how processed sugars harm the stomach. Skipping fiber while on blood pressure or diabetes meds leads to constipation that pressures the pelvic floor, worsening urinary issues. Another pitfall: extreme low-carb diets that starve beneficial bacteria; instead, cycle in 50-75g of complex carbs daily. Embarrassment often prevents asking for help, but simple at-home urine pH strips (target 6.0-7.0) let you track progress without insurance-covered programs.
